Full description

Welcome to this beautifully presented three bedroom detached chalet style house, ideally located for Nyetimber village and Pagham beach.

Step into a spacious entrance hall that has an under stairs office area and leads to a utility room and WC (the garage has been thoughtfully divided to create the utility space). The heart of the home is a modern fitted kitchen and diner, fitted with cream shaker style units, with integral appliances and a central island making the space perfect for family meals or entertaining friends. Relax in the inviting sitting room, complete with a feature fireplace and sliding patio doors opening to the conservatory, which is ideal for year-round comfort and lovely views over the secluded garden. The ground floor principal bedroom offers the luxury of an en-suite bathroom fitted with a white suite. There is a lift in this bedroom giving access to the first floor, making the home accessible for everyone.

Upstairs you will find two further double bedrooms, both with fitted wardrobes and eaves storage plus a sleek, contemporary shower room.

The wrap-around garden is secluded with established trees and shrubs, there is a summer house and timber shed, with gated side access.

The property is well maintained and stylishly finished throughout, ready for you to move straight in. Offered with no forward chain, this home is a fantastic opportunity for those seeking comfort, convenience, and a touch of coastal living. Situation

The property is situated in the sought-after village of Nyetimber, with easy access to Pagham beach and Nature Reserve. There is a local shopping parade with a variety of cafes, award winning pubs and restaurants nearby, as well as Pagham Yacht Club. The village of Nyetimber also offers a variety of convenience shops and popular pubs. Bus services pass nearby that give access to the seaside town of Bognor Regis and the Cathedral City of Chichester with train links direct to London Victoria and the A27 provides easy access across the Coast to Brighton to the east and Southampton to the west.

Why live in Bognor Regis & Aldwick?

The town of Bognor earned its seal of royal approval when King George V came here to convalesce in the 1920s. Fast forward and Bognor is now favoured as a commercial hub, with many large retailers moving to the area to take advantage of the wealth of commercial property available. There are also many new residential developments on the edge of the old town that blend well with the period properties and apartments on the seafront.

Bognor Regis is one of the sunniest places in the UK and our award-winning beaches are a great place to go to soak up the rays. The huge expanses of sand are bordered by a long esplanade that stretches for nearly three miles and provides the launch pad for the annual International Bognor Birdman competition.

We have a broad range of school options and plenty of recreational facilities for families. One of the best is Hotham Park in the centre of town, which has plenty to entertain the young ones, including a crazy golf course, a miniature railway and a boating lake. It also hosts several major events over the year, including Proms in the Park, a Country Fair and the South Downs Music Festival.

You’ll also find many places to eat and drink, especially along the esplanade and along the High Street, where fresh, locally caught fish feature on the menus. Local shopping is also good, with all the major chains you’d hope to find and some quirky independent shops too.
